The Vredestein Aventura Core is a genuine all-round gravel tyre developed and manufactured in the Netherlands. While the interlocking tread pattern ensures good grip and low rolling resistance, the two rows of shoulder studs do the work when cornering. This combination of knobs gives you plenty of stability and feedback while cycling. Although being classified as an all-round gravel tyre, the Aventura Core thrives on all kinds of surfaces, from asphalt and gravel roads to grass and loose forest soil.
TriComp technology
Vredestein already applies TriComp technology to its road bike tyres and now, with the Aventura, also uses it for the gravel segment. Thus, the Aventura has different rubber compounds on the tread and shoulders: The tread uses a harder compound for low rolling resistance, and the shoulder studs feature a soft rubber compound for more cornering grip. In short, thanks to TriComp technology, the Vredestein Aventura Core tyre is a true all-rounder.
Tubeless ready
The Aventura Core gravel tyre can be used tubeless or with an inner tube. With a tubeless set-up, you have lower rolling resistance and more comfort and grip. And you can ride with lower tyre pressure, which allows the tyre to flex more, increasing grip on loose surfaces and dirt roads. The Aventura also features the Sportex Protection Layer (SPL) for added puncture protection, which greatly reduces the chance of a flat tyre, especially in a tubeless setup.
